<h2>Petterin's</h2> <p>Located in Chicago's exciting theatre district, in the city's "Loop" area, Petterin's offers prime steaks, fresh seafood, and classic specialties. Featuring a 1940's style look, with original drawings of actors who have performed in Chicago, Petterin's celebrates the Golden Age of Glamour and the Theatre while offering delicious cuisine with a full menu of favorites from tomato bisque soup to a shrimp de jonghe to fettuccine alberto. Pre-theatre and after-work specials are available daily.</p> <p>Petterin's location is ideal for business lunches as well as a break from shopping or touring in the nearby State Street and Millennium Park venues. Pre-theatre diners have the option of leaving their car with Petterin's while they attend the show and can then pick it up after the performance is completed.</p>
